Archibald Homestead Farmhouse Demolition

Demolition of the farmhouse started on February 17, 2017 and wrapped up on February 22, 2017.

Sad Farewell to Archibald Farmhouse

North Channel Current - February 24, 2017 - Portlock said goodbye to a century old home and part of its history last week, as the Archibald Homestead Farmhouse was demolished.
